Vermont Floorcloths and Fiber Arts

I have resided in Cabot, Vermont most of my life and love rural Vermont living.  My involvement in fiber arts has grown to include painted floorcloths and wool hooked rugs.  I find much fulfillment in creating functional art: custom floorcloths, hooked rugs, pet mats and interior accents for people looking for the extra personal touch. I offer rug hooking classes at my studio or can travel to your area.

I also co-own  Hillcrest Adirondack Furniture with my husband. We each have a workshop/studio where we enjoy expressing our love of nature through our work.

Whether you choose a painted canvas floorcloth, or a contemporary hooked rug, you will enjoy a small treasure of Vermont which will last for years to come.
